首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

正则表达式,用于获取不同格式的位置名称和值

正则表达式是一种用于匹配、查找和替换文本的强大工具。它通过定义一种模式来描述所需匹配的字符串,并且可以根据这个模式来进行搜索、提取和替换操作。

正则表达式的分类包括基本正则表达式(BRE)和扩展正则表达式(ERE)。基本正则表达式使用有限的元字符来匹配文本,而扩展正则表达式则支持更多的元字符和功能。

正则表达式的优势在于它可以快速、灵活地处理各种不同格式的位置名称和值。通过定义适当的模式,可以轻松地提取出所需的位置名称和值,无论其格式如何变化。

正则表达式在云计算领域的应用场景非常广泛。例如,在日志分析中,可以使用正则表达式来提取和解析日志中的位置信息。在数据处理和清洗中,可以使用正则表达式来筛选和转换位置名称和值。在网络安全领域,可以使用正则表达式来检测和过滤恶意代码或攻击行为。

腾讯云提供了一系列与正则表达式相关的产品和服务,其中包括:

  1. 云函数(SCF):腾讯云函数是一种事件驱动的无服务器计算服务,可以使用正则表达式来处理触发函数的事件数据。
  2. 云监控(Cloud Monitor):腾讯云监控可以通过正则表达式定义自定义指标,并对指标进行监控和报警。
  3. 云日志服务(CLS):腾讯云日志服务支持使用正则表达式进行日志检索和分析,方便用户快速定位和处理问题。
  4. 云安全中心(SSC):腾讯云安全中心可以使用正则表达式来检测和防御网络攻击,保护云上资源的安全。

更多关于腾讯云相关产品和服务的详细介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

总结:正则表达式是一种强大的文本匹配工具,可以用于获取不同格式的位置名称和值。在云计算领域,正则表达式广泛应用于日志分析、数据处理、网络安全等场景。腾讯云提供了多个与正则表达式相关的产品和服务,包括云函数、云监控、云日志服务和云安全中心。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

spring aop 利用JoinPoint获取参数方法名称

大家好,我是架构君,一个会写代码吟诗架构师。今天说一说spring aop 利用JoinPoint获取参数方法名称[通俗易懂],希望能够帮助大家进步!!!...我们先来了解一下这两个接口主要方法: 1)JoinPoint  java.lang.Object[] getArgs():获取连接点方法运行时入参列表;  Signature getSignature...() :获取连接点方法签名对象;  java.lang.Object getTarget() :获取连接点所在目标对象;  java.lang.Object getThis() :获取代理对象本身...; 2)ProceedingJoinPoint ProceedingJoinPoint继承JoinPoint子接口,它新增了两个用于执行连接点方法方法:  java.lang.Object proceed...我们可以通过Advice中添加一个JoinPoint参数,这个会由spring自动传入,从JoinPoint中可以取得。

6.1K10

获取对象属性类型、属性名称、属性研究:反射JEXL解析引擎

先简单介绍下反射概念:java反射机制是在运行状态中,对于任意一个类,都能够知道这个类所有属性方法;对于任意一个对象,都能够调用它任意方法属性;这种动态获取信息以及动态调用对象方法功能称为java...反射是java中一种强大工具,能够使我们很方便创建灵活代码,这些代码可以在运行时装配。在实际业务中,可能会动态根据属性去获取值。...getFieldValueByName(fields[i].getName(), o)); list.add(infoMap); } return list; } /** * 获取对象所有属性...} } } catch (Exception e) { log.error(e.getMessage(), e); } } } 测试用例如下: /** * 根据实体属性名获取值...JEXL受VelocityJSP 标签库 1.1 (JSTL) 影响而产生,需要注意是,JEXL 并不时 JSTL 中表达式语言实现。

6.4K50
  • Jmeter(三十五) - 从入门到精通进阶篇 - 关联(详解教程)

    比如: 用户登录后,session信息都不同,有些操作要使用session,就需要将这个动态信息保存下来。 还有经常遇到场景,第二个请求提交参数要从第一个请求返回数据中获取。...变量(输入框内可输入jmeter变量名称) XML Parsing Options:要解析XML参数 Use Tidy:当需要处理页面是HTML格式时,必须选中该选项;如果是XML...相比较而言,如果需要提取文本是页面上某元素属性,建议使用XPath Extractor;而如果需要提取文本在页面上位置不固定,或者不是元素属性,建议使用正则表达式提取器。...正则表达式提取器XPath Extractor区别: ①正则表达式提取器可以用于对页面任何文本提取,提取内容是根据正则表达式在页面内容中进行文本匹配; ②XPath Extractor则可以提取返回页面任意元素任意属性...; ③如果需要提取文本是页面上某元素属性,建议使用XPath Extractor; ④如果需要提取文本在页面上位置不固定,或者不是元素属性,建议使用正则表达式提取器。

    3.9K30

    如何理解软件测试学习中正则表达式

    它们各有各作用。 用于表示位置     有些元字符没有具体匹配项,它只是一个抽象位置概念,它用来表示字符串中各个位置。一个字符串位置可以分成:字符串开头或结尾、单词开头或结尾。...通过这个例子可以理解它作用了吧。     当然分组除了有自己组号外,还可以给它自定义组名。不同编程语言中方式不同,Python中自定义组名格式为:(?...理解完这两个词语意思后,零宽断言概念应该也就能理解了。那么负向无非就是它反义词。     上面的表格主要看第一列它是什么格式就好,反正后面的名称说明也很难看懂。...其先循环将字符串与列表中各个正则表达式进行匹配,匹配成功后得到一个匹配对象,调用该匹配对象groupdict函数可以返回一个结果字典,该结果字典键为分组名称为分组匹配到。...若使用该函数,需自己将正则表达式写出来并对正则表达式分组进行命名,若有些分组数据需要特殊处理,则维护一个特殊函数字典,键为分组名,为函数(匿名函数或者是函数名称)。

    66820

    30 分钟轻松搞定正则表达式基础

    它们各有各作用。 用于表示位置 有些元字符没有具体匹配项,它只是一个抽象位置概念,它用来表示字符串中各个位置。一个字符串位置可以分成:字符串开头或结尾、单词开头或结尾。...通过这个例子可以理解它作用了吧。 当然分组除了有自己组号外,还可以给它自定义组名。不同编程语言中方式不同,Python中自定义组名格式为: (?...exp) 零宽度负回顾后发断言 匹配前面不是exp位置 上面的表格主要看第一列它是什么格式就好,反正后面的名称说明也很难看懂。接下来我来用自己理解通俗解释一下这些概念。...其先循环将字符串与列表中各个正则表达式进行匹配,匹配成功后得到一个匹配对象,调用该匹配对象groupdict函数可以返回一个结果字典,该结果字典键为分组名称为分组匹配到。...若使用该函数,需自己将正则表达式写出来并对正则表达式分组进行命名,若有些分组数据需要特殊处理,则维护一个特殊函数字典,键为分组名,为函数(匿名函数或者是函数名称)。

    24610

    30 分钟轻松搞定正则表达式基础

    它们各有各作用。 用于表示位置 有些元字符没有具体匹配项,它只是一个抽象位置概念,它用来表示字符串中各个位置。一个字符串位置可以分成:字符串开头或结尾、单词开头或结尾。...通过这个例子可以理解它作用了吧。 当然分组除了有自己组号外,还可以给它自定义组名。不同编程语言中方式不同,Python中自定义组名格式为:(?...exp)零宽度负回顾后发断言匹配前面不是exp位置 上面的表格主要看第一列它是什么格式就好,反正后面的名称说明也很难看懂。接下来我来用自己理解通俗解释一下这些概念。...其先循环将字符串与列表中各个正则表达式进行匹配,匹配成功后得到一个匹配对象,调用该匹配对象groupdict函数可以返回一个结果字典,该结果字典键为分组名称为分组匹配到。...若使用该函数,需自己将正则表达式写出来并对正则表达式分组进行命名,若有些分组数据需要特殊处理,则维护一个特殊函数字典,键为分组名,为函数(匿名函数或者是函数名称)。

    46330

    30 分钟轻松搞定正则表达式基础

    它们各有各作用。 用于表示位置 有些元字符没有具体匹配项,它只是一个抽象位置概念,它用来表示字符串中各个位置。一个字符串位置可以分成:字符串开头或结尾、单词开头或结尾。...通过这个例子可以理解它作用了吧。 当然分组除了有自己组号外,还可以给它自定义组名。不同编程语言中方式不同,Python中自定义组名格式为:(?...exp) 零宽度负回顾后发断言 匹配前面不是exp位置 上面的表格主要看第一列它是什么格式就好,反正后面的名称说明也很难看懂。接下来我来用自己理解通俗解释一下这些概念。...其先循环将字符串与列表中各个正则表达式进行匹配,匹配成功后得到一个匹配对象,调用该匹配对象groupdict函数可以返回一个结果字典,该结果字典键为分组名称为分组匹配到。...若使用该函数,需自己将正则表达式写出来并对正则表达式分组进行命名,若有些分组数据需要特殊处理,则维护一个特殊函数字典,键为分组名,为函数(匿名函数或者是函数名称)。

    38620

    30 分钟轻松搞定正则表达式基础

    它们各有各作用。 用于表示位置 有些元字符没有具体匹配项,它只是一个抽象位置概念,它用来表示字符串中各个位置。一个字符串位置可以分成:字符串开头或结尾、单词开头或结尾。...通过这个例子可以理解它作用了吧。 当然分组除了有自己组号外,还可以给它自定义组名。不同编程语言中方式不同,Python中自定义组名格式为:(?...exp) 零宽度负回顾后发断言 匹配前面不是exp位置 上面的表格主要看第一列它是什么格式就好,反正后面的名称说明也很难看懂。接下来我来用自己理解通俗解释一下这些概念。...其先循环将字符串与列表中各个正则表达式进行匹配,匹配成功后得到一个匹配对象,调用该匹配对象groupdict函数可以返回一个结果字典,该结果字典键为分组名称为分组匹配到。...若使用该函数,需自己将正则表达式写出来并对正则表达式分组进行命名,若有些分组数据需要特殊处理,则维护一个特殊函数字典,键为分组名,为函数(匿名函数或者是函数名称)。

    73230

    正则表达式详解

    它们各有各作用。 用于表示位置 有些元字符没有具体匹配项,它只是一个抽象位置概念,它用来表示字符串中各个位置。一个字符串位置可以分成:字符串开头或结尾、单词开头或结尾。...通过这个例子可以理解它作用了吧。 当然分组除了有自己组号外,还可以给它自定义组名。不同编程语言中方式不同,Python中自定义组名格式为:(?...exp) 零宽度负回顾后发断言 匹配前面不是exp位置 上面的表格主要看第一列它是什么格式就好,反正后面的名称说明也很难看懂。接下来我来用自己理解通俗解释一下这些概念。...其先循环将字符串与列表中各个正则表达式进行匹配,匹配成功后得到一个匹配对象,调用该匹配对象groupdict函数可以返回一个结果字典,该结果字典键为分组名称为分组匹配到。...若使用该函数,需自己将正则表达式写出来并对正则表达式分组进行命名,若有些分组数据需要特殊处理,则维护一个特殊函数字典,键为分组名,为函数(匿名函数或者是函数名称)。

    31410

    django之urls系统

    分组命名匹配 上面的示例使用简单正则表达式分组匹配(通过圆括号)来捕获URL中并以位置参数形式传递给视图。...命名URLURL反向解析 在使用Django 项目时,一个常见需求是获得URL最终形式,以用于嵌入到生成内容中(视图中和显示给用户URL等)或者用于处理服务器端导航(重定向等)。...获取一个URL 最开始想到信息是处理它视图标识(例如名字),查找正确URL 其它必要信息有视图参数类型(位置参数、关键字参数)。...根据Django 视图标识将要传递给它参数获取与之关联URL。 第一种方式是我们在前面的章节中一直讨论用法。...在需要URL 地方,对于不同层级,Django 提供不同工具用于URL 反查: 在模板中:使用url模板标签。

    1.3K70

    实效go编程--1

    如果你有任何关于某些问题如何解决,或某些东西如何实现疑问, 也可以从中获取相关答案、思路以及后台实现。 格式格式化问题总是充满了争议,但却始终没有形成统一定论。...第一句应当以被声明东西开头,并且是单句摘要。 // Compile 用于解析正则表达式并返回,如果成功,则 Regexp 对象就可用于匹配所针对文本。...你应当自己提供获取设置器,通常很值得这样做,但若要将 Get 放到获取名字中,既不符合习惯,也没有必要。...这种形式可以改善C中一些笨拙习惯: 将错误返回(例如用 -1 表示 EOF)修改通过地址传入实参。 在C中,写入操作发生错误会用一个负数标记,而错误码会隐藏在某个不确定位置。...以下简单函数可从字节数组中特定位置获取,并返回该数值下一个位置

    1.1K90

    关键信息抽取简介

    这种方法简单、直接,适用于结构相对固定文档,但在应对复杂或多变文档格式时表现较差。模板匹配:使用预定义模板与输入文本进行匹配。例如,可以使用位置、关键字等信息来识别发票中金额位置。...正则表达式:通过正则表达式捕获特定格式数据,例如匹配发票号码、日期等。3.2 机器学习方法机器学习方法利用标注样本数据进行训练,以自动学习如何从文档中提取关键信息。...常见模型包括决策树、支持向量机(SVM)、逻辑回归等。特征工程:基于文本形态、上下文、位置等信息提取特征。分类模型:训练模型将文本分为不同类别,从而提取特定类别的内容。...通过结合文本特征空间特征,深度学习模型可以更好地理解提取文档中关键信息。序列标注模型:如CRF、BiLSTM-CRF等,用于对文本进行序列标注,识别关键信息。...关键信息抽取中挑战文档格式多样性:不同文档布局格式差异大,增加了抽取难度。噪声与错误识别:OCR过程中可能会产生误识别,影响后续信息抽取。

    18700

    性能工具之Jmeter小白入门系列之四

    ,总延迟就是泊松分布偏移之和。...number:用于提取参数名称正则表达式组编号; Parameter values regex group number:用于提取参数值正则表达式组编号; Sample Timeout 超时器...:其他地方引用时变量名称,我这里写phone,可自定义设置,引用方法:${引用名称} Regular Expression 正则表达式:数据提取器,()括号里为你要获取。"...而括号里\d+为正则表达式,用来匹配所需要获取数据,何谓正则表达式文章末尾会附上说明 Template 模板:用于从找到匹配项创建字符串模板。...若只要获取到匹配第一个,则填写1 Default value 缺省:匹配失败时默认。可以不写。若需用于后续逻辑判断,可简单写为 ERROR。

    2.4K50

    30 分钟轻松搞定正则表达式基础

    通过这个例子可以理解它作用了吧。 当然分组除了有自己组号外,还可以给它自定义组名。不同编程语言中方式不同,Python中自定义组名格式为:(?...理解完这两个词语意思后,零宽断言概念应该也就能理解了。那么负向无非就是它反义词。 上面的表格主要看第一列它是什么格式就好,反正后面的名称说明也很难看懂。...设想这么一个场景,在测试过程中需要获取某个时间段内某个程序运行情况,从而分析出该程序稳定性或使用频率等指标,该程序日志记录完备,日志格式固定且已知。...其先循环将字符串与列表中各个正则表达式进行匹配,匹配成功后得到一个匹配对象,调用该匹配对象groupdict函数可以返回一个结果字典,该结果字典键为分组名称为分组匹配到。...若使用该函数,需自己将正则表达式写出来并对正则表达式分组进行命名,若有些分组数据需要特殊处理,则维护一个特殊函数字典,键为分组名,为函数(匿名函数或者是函数名称)。

    42120

    爬虫0040:数据筛选爬虫处理之结构化数据操作

    ,等待下一步进行数据分析或者数据展示 由于存在着不同服务器软件应用,所以爬虫获取数据就会出现各种不同表现形式,但是总体来说还是有规律,有规律就可以被掌握 ---- 首先,关于爬虫处理数据...,这是爬虫在采集完数据之后,针对数据进行筛选必须要进行操作 ---- 接下来,了解两种不同数据表现形式 非结构化数据 无格式字符串数据:用户名、邮箱、账号、电话号码、地址、电影名称、评分、评论、...商品名称等等 结构化数据 带有一定格式数据:HTML网页文档、XML网页文档、JSON等等 ---- 第三,对于不同数据,进行有效数据筛选时,应该分别怎么进行操作呢 非结构化数据:由于没有任何固定格式...: 确定源数据:获取整体数据 按照目标数据定义正则表达式匹配规则 从整体数据中匹配符合要求数据 正则表达式处理,最核心是先掌握正则表达式语法匹配规则,根据实际操作不同需要,正则表达式定义了不同数据匹配方式...(n) # 输出匹配第n组数据索引结束位置 value.end(n) 注意是:在使用正则表达式时,贪婪模式懒惰模式操作行为可以精确匹配数据 通常情况下,正则表达式模式是贪婪模式进行匹配

    3.2K10

    JMeter处理器09

    注: json格式支持需要安装json plugins创建 下面我们对常用后置处理器进行说明: JSON Extractor 用于处理响应结果为json格式内容。...token(注:数组索引从0开始表示第一个) jp@gc - JSON Path Extractor 用于处理响应结果为json格式内容。...XPath Extractor 用于处理响应结果为xml格式内容。...引用名称:变量名称,提取到将存放在该变量里,后续通过该变量即可引用提取到数据 正则表达式用于匹配目标数据正则表达式 模板:表示使用提取到第几个 $-1$:表示取所有 $0$:表示随机取值...在日常测试过程中,这三种后置处理器是必须掌握,需要深入掌握理解,同时需要对json、xpath、正则表达式相关知识有所掌握才行。

    1.3K40

    JavaScript 权威指南第七版(GPT 重译)(四)

    示例 9-4 包括了一个类中获取器方法实际示例。 一般来说,在对象字面量中允许所有简写方法定义语法在类体中也是允许。这包括生成器方法(用*标记)方法名称是方括号中表达式方法。...10.3.3 导入重命名导出 如果两个模块使用相同名称导出两个不同,并且您想要导入这两个,那么在导入时您将需要重命名其中一个或两个。...当将日期时间格式化为向最终用户显示时,这些日期转换为字符串方法都不是理想。查看 §11.7.2 以获取更通用且区域感知日期时间格式化技术。...在此格式中,URL 查询部分是一个问号,后面跟着一个或多个名称/对,它们之间用号分隔。同一个名称可以出现多次,导致具有多个命名搜索参数。...如果你想将这些名称/对编码到 URL 查询部分中,那么searchParams属性比search属性更有用。search属性是一个可读/写字符串,允许你获取设置 URL 整个查询部分。

    43610

    Django之路由系统

    分组命名匹配   上面的示例使用简单正则表达式分组匹配(通过圆括号)来捕获URL中并以位置参数形式传递给视图。...命名URLURL反向解析   在使用Django 项目时,一个常见需求是获得URL最终形式,以用于嵌入到生成内容中(视图中和显示给用户URL等)或者用于处理服务器端导航(重定向等)。...获取一个URL 最开始想到信息是处理它视图标识(例如名字),查找正确URL 其它必要信息有视图参数类型(位置参数、关键字参数)。...根据Django 视图标识将要传递给它参数获取与之关联URL。 第一种方式是我们在前面的章节中一直讨论用法。...在需要URL 地方,对于不同层级,Django 提供不同工具用于URL 反查: 在模板中:使用url模板标签。

    1.2K70
    领券